Recycling E-Waste: Turning Trash into Treasure

In today's steadily evolving technological landscape, the quantity of electronic waste, or e-waste, is growing at an alarming rate. Discarded electronics contain valuable materials that can be repurposed. By implementing e-waste recycling, we can mitigate the environmental impact of electronic decommissioning and harness a wealth of precious materials.

  • Responsible e-waste management involves sorting discarded electronics, dismantling their components, and repurposing the substances.
  • Rare metals such as gold, silver, and platinum can be retrieved from e-waste, reducing the need to mine new materials.
  • Recycling e-waste also protects valuable energy and decreases greenhouse gas emissions.

By supporting responsible e-waste recycling practices, we can create a more sustainable future for generations to arrive.
